Sliming is an unfortunate experience one has right before one is getting ready to hurl up one's food. LOL. I hate sliming. The puking is the easy part.

I sometimes walk around or try putting my arms over my head. But there are times to just excuse yourself from the table, find a bathroom and puke it up. Not a great experience, so I've learned not to eat certain foods and to be extra careful when chewing.
